Output e3c408c958c9df6a6b518b02b875e94bd6972defd2e8e5eae1727ab7460a1e89:0

value
40761183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e51865ca7ad1feb925334d76fe882ef51e221bd OP_EQUAL
address
3QsjDiQM6dvdswDYvc753jxgP4cZDSg3mV
transaction
e3c408c958c9df6a6b518b02b875e94bd6972defd2e8e5eae1727ab7460a1e89
spent
true